    Clinical analysis of galactic fistula after augmentation mammaplasty with polyacrylamide hydrogel injection

    • Objective: To sum the clinical experience of galactic fistula during suckling period after augmentation mammaplasty with polyacrylamide hydrogel injection.Methods: The clinical characteristics in 7 galactic fistula cases with injection augmentation mammoplasty were analyzed.The breast was sectioned at inframammary fold and rinsed,then the implant was cleared using special curette.The galactopoiesis was inhibited by the comprehensive therapy of negative pressure drainage of pressure gradual decreasing,drug combined with food after operation.Results: The surgical incisions in 7 patients healed after 12 to 20 days of operation.The injection residues were not found by the breast ultrasound examination after 1 to 8 months of operation,and the obvious reduction in 7 disease breasts were found after operation.Conclusions: The incision and drainage in time,removing implants and preventing galactopoiesis are the key of treatment.The breast feeding in female with augmentation mammaplasty history should be avoided after delivery.
